In the "mArjara" case,the effort on the part of the kitten is "so 
minuscule" that it "DOES NOT" deserve "ANY" credit/mention! First of 
all,the mother is not going to leave the baby in the backyard or 
frontyard for the baby to get bitten by a deadly spitting cobra!
If she does, she is either a fool or knowledgeable,"knowingly well" 
what might happen to her baby.

The AcAryAs "did not introduce" any new "concept of kaimkaryam". It 
is the "innate" or "inherent" trait of the jIvAtmAs! But due to 
prakrthi maNdalam,that is relegated to the back door and ego and 
other traits have taken predominance thereby "conceiling" the 
essential nature of the jIvAtmA. If we say that our AcAryAs
"introduced" some new concept "in the middle" then we can't 
claim/chant "lakshmI nATha samArambAm...." in the Guru Parampara 
lineage. Our AcAryAs brought out the tradition/concepts,that was 
existing time immemorial,to the lime light. That is all. They did not 
introduce any new concepts.
